Insufficient Refrigeration / Sealed System Performance Issue
Freezer not freezing properly; ice cream is soft and food is thawing.

Possible Causes
Dirty condenser coils,Failed condenser fan,Door not sealing causing warm air ingress,Low refrigerant charge or partial blockage in sealed system
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ety first: Unplug the refrigerator before cleaning or accessing the rear.
Step-by-step:
- Check door seal: Inspect the freezer gasket for gaps, tears, or warping. Close a sheet of paper in the door; it should hold firmly all around.
- Clean condenser: Remove the rear lower cover and vacuum dust from the condenser coils thoroughly.
- Verify condenser fan: Ensure the fan is clean and spins freely. Replace if not operating.
- Check loading: Avoid overpacking the freezer; leave space around vents for airflow.
- Monitor temperatures: Place a thermometer in the freezer. After 24 hours of proper operation, it should be around -18°C. If it cannot reach this despite good airflow and seals, a sealed system issue is likely.
Important: Sealed system repairs (refrigerant, compressor, leaks) must be performed by a certified refrigeration technician.
